Abstract
We investigate the ordered state in S=1⁄2 XXZ spin chains with weak interchain couplings in a magnetic field by using quantum Monte Carlo simulations based on the directed-loop algorithm. The HT phase diagram is illustrated for a square lattice and we find that an exotic spin-liquid state with quasi long-range incommensurate correlations in both the spin-chain and interchain directions may appear in the low-magnetization region without a finite-temperature transition. We also show that the incommensurate long-range-ordered state is stable for a cubic lattice.
